Scores of music lovers thronged Botswana Craft as popular South African band Mi Casa treated their fans to a thrilling performance on Friday.

The 24th installment of the Mascom Live Sessions, was headlined by the group, with local rapper Game ‘Zeus’ Bantsi and DJ Kuchi as support acts.

The racially diverse audience comprised of both the young and old who had the time of their life singing and dancing along to the songs.
